ELF-Inspector

Build

ELF parser and reporter for ELF32 and ELF64 binaries (.so, executables, etc.).

Requirements

  • .NET SDK 9.0
  • bash
  • rg (ripgrep) is optional: all CI/test/coverage scripts fall back to grep if rg is not available

Features

  • ELF32 and ELF64 (little/big endian)
  • Data-source parsing: InMemory, Stream, MemoryMapped (mmap)
  • Large-file core with ulong offset addressing (>2GB offsets without a global int buffer)
  • Sections and program headers
  • Symbol tables including versioning
  • Relocations (REL/RELA/RELR)
  • Dynamic section plus imports/exports
  • GNU/SYSV hash tables
  • Notes
  • Hardened CFI/unwind decoding (unknown/truncated CFA instructions are preserved without hard abort)
  • ET_CORE thread/register decoding with scored NT_PRSTATUS layout selection plus generic Linux fallback
  • Extended DWARF semantic hints (including boolean attributes) while preserving unknown forms
  • DWARF query model with function→type→range links and preserved unresolved type references
  • ET_CORE unwind strategy metrics (CFI, frame-pointer, link-register, stack-scan ratios)
  • Extended mapping coverage for architecture-specific values (including MIPS REGINFO section/segment names)
  • Security/loader features in the report (PIE, RELRO, NX, BIND_NOW, canary/FORTIFY hints)

Intentionally out of current scope

  • No disassembly/instruction analysis
  • No complete coverage of all architecture-specific relocation subtypes
  • No symbolic runtime binding like a real dynamic loader
  • No full DWARF semantic evaluation (all DIE types/attributes, full query engine)
  • No complete cross-architecture unwind simulation for arbitrary CFI instruction sets

Build samples with Docker

The build-samples_with_docker.sh script builds architecture samples in samples/ and additionally extracts nano (Debian) and busybox (Alpine).

Default call:

./build-samples_with_docker.sh

Optional environment variables:

  • SAMPLES_DIR: target directory for generated samples (default: <repo>/samples)
  • DEBIAN_IMAGE: Debian image for cross compilers + nano (default: debian:trixie)
  • ALPINE_IMAGE: Alpine image for busybox (default: alpine:latest)

Example with overridden images:

SAMPLES_DIR="$PWD/samples" \
DEBIAN_IMAGE="debian:latest" \
ALPINE_IMAGE="alpine:latest" \
./build-samples_with_docker.sh

Usage

If samples/nano or other sample binaries are missing, run ./build-samples_with_docker.sh first (see section Build samples with Docker).

dotnet run --project ELF-Inspector.csproj -- \
  --file samples/nano \
  --output report.txt \
  --output-path samples

Optional for reproducible output:

dotnet run --project ELF-Inspector.csproj -- \
  --file samples/nano \
  --output report.txt \
  --output-path samples \
  --deterministic

Optional for permissive header validation (legacy/non-conforming ELF headers):

dotnet run --project ELF-Inspector.csproj -- \
  --file samples/nano \
  --output report.txt \
  --output-path samples \
  --compat-header-validation

Golden Reports (P0)

Generate baseline reports:

scripts/generate_golden_reports.sh

The script auto-discovers ELF binaries in samples/ and writes report-<sample>.txt files to samples/golden/.

Verify generated output against the baseline:

scripts/verify_golden_reports.sh

The verifier normalizes environment-specific metadata (for example absolute File: paths) before diffing, so CI and local runs remain comparable.
